Output 40b7015a361c3d1065a90fc4ebde9e75eeef4b515a0f60f4fa223d1f823efcf8:1

value
121283740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a5bf579fe32ac82c3508cde201178e8d09e2e2c OP_EQUAL
address
3EJbLS2HDVn4XBv8Zns4vbbPW5gsAz34jN
transaction
40b7015a361c3d1065a90fc4ebde9e75eeef4b515a0f60f4fa223d1f823efcf8
confirmations
281037
spent
true